9 police officers from the Federal Reserve Unit (FRU) tragically died in an accident recently that involved an FRU truck and a lorry. 3 were seriously injured while 7 others suffered minor injuries.

The FRU truck driver woke up in the hospital last night and learned about the death of his comrades.

Koperal Mohd Harrisul Ikhsan Mohd Mahabudin is now battling his emotions and guilt as he blames himself for the tragedy that befell his teammates.

Harrisul is currently receiving treatment at the Teluk Intan Hospital, and according to his wife, Nor Ain, he has not stopped blaming himself after learning that 9 of his friends had died.

“I convinced him not to blame himself. He feels responsible because he was the one driving.”

“Last night, he video called Nizam (Corporal Nizam Tarmizi) and apologised. He also met Zulnaidi (Corporal Mohammad Zulnaidi Muhammad Zulkifli) and apologised to him as well,” Ain said.

While being overwhelmed by grief, Harrisul received support from the surviving members of the FRU officers, and his wife said no one is blaming him for the unfortunate accident.

Ain also informed that her husband suffered head injuries and several broken ribs as a result of the accident.

“Thank God, he’s awake. He can now walk to the toilet on his own. But he doesn’t remember anything about the accident. Before he knew it, he was already in the hospital,” he said.

Recalling the moment she received news of the incident, Nor Ain said she almost collapsed.

“My heart broke. I kept praying that nothing bad happened. I contacted many people, desperate to know if my husband is still alive or not,” she said, reported Berita Harian.

On Tuesday, it was reported that an FRU truck carrying 18 personnel from Unit 5 Sungai Senam was involved in an accident with a lorry carrying stones at about 8.50 am. Eight members died at the scene, and another died while receiving treatment at the Teluk Intan Hospital. Nine others were injured.

The FRU truck was on its way back to Ipoh after finishing duty in conjunction with the Chitrapournami celebration when it was hit by the lorry.
